esm-2 / app.py
savakholin's picture
Update app.py
ce52bcc
raw
history blame
514 Bytes
import streamlit as st
from transformers import AutoTokenizer, EsmModel
import torch
model_name = "facebook/esm2_t6_8M_UR50D"
tokenizer = AutoTokenizer.from_pretrained(model_name)
model = EsmModel.from_pretrained(model_name)
aa_seq = st.text_input('Type AA sequance here')
inputs = tokenizer(aa_seq, return_tensors="pt")
outputs = model(**inputs)
last_hidden_states = outputs.last_hidden_state
st.write(model_name, 'last hidden states',last_hidden_states.shape, last_hidden_states, 'Also, Dania is not gay')